Here is a card I made for my three sisters.  In fact, I've made them several Halloween cards this year, so I'll start sending them one a week during October.  I am scheduling these entries to post AFTER my sisters get their cards.  

This card is made using Tangerine Tango cardstock, layered with Lucky Limeade.  For the front, I rolled white ink onto my Spider Web embossing folder using the brayer, and then embossed my black cardstock in it.  Then I sprinkled  Iridescent Ice embossing powder over the white ink, which was still wet and heated it to emboss.  I wish you can see this card in person, it is so neat!
The spider and "eek!" are from the Spooky Bingo Bits stamp set. There are so many neat little stamps in that set to use!
